One major advantage of working with a PEO is access to high-quality employee benefits. Small businesses often struggle to offer competitive health insurance and retirement plans, but PEOs use their large-scale buying power to secure better options for employees.

As a function, HR covers the processes, practices, and strategies to attract, develop, and retain employees who contribute to the company’s overall success. HR is vital in aligning the organization’s business objectives and employees’ needs and aspirations.
